The FanBased mark begins with three sharp sparks, but if you look closer, and another presence appears.
The negative space between them reveals the eyes and face of a cat, a silent mascot hidden inside the identity. The double reading turns a minimal graphic mark into something that can be discovered over time, reflecting the coded references and shared knowledge that exist naturally within fandom communities.
The cat can occasionally step out of hiding through the secondary Ghost mark, while the spark itself becomes a recurring signature across patterns, typography and communication.
The identity is designed to bring different fandoms into one recognizable visual world. A predominantly grayscale palette creates a neutral foundation, while Geist and Geist Mono bring clarity, structure and a contemporary, almost coded rhythm.
Around this foundation, the spark evolves into patterns, graphic signatures and typographic details. Halftone treatments unify imagery from different sources, while cybersigil inspired forms add a sharper, more expressive layer. Together, these elements create a system that moves between minimalism and subculture, flexible enough to change with each collection while remaining unmistakably FanBased.
